What Jobs are available for Front End Backend in Bahrain?

Showing 2721 Front End Backend jobs in Bahrain

Full Stack Developer

BHD15000 - BHD30000 Y Webtree Media Solutions WLL

Posted today

Job Viewed

Tap Again To Close

Job Description

Work with development teams and product managers to ideate software solutions

  • Design and maintain client-side and server-side architecture
  • Build the front-end of applications through modern appealing visual design
  • Develop, design and manage well-functioning databases and applications
  • Write effective and secure APIs
  • Test software to ensure responsiveness and efficiency
  • Troubleshoot, debug and upgrade software
  • Create security and data protection settings
  • Build features and applications with a mobile responsive design
  • Write technical documentation

Should be: Able to work methodically, accurately and neatly. Excellent in oral and written communication skills. Strong listener, sensitive and understanding information gathering, analytical, problem management and change management skills.

Desired Candidate Profile

15+ years of experience as a Full Stack Developer or similar role.

  • Bachelor s degree in Computer Science, or relevant field.
  • Experience developing web, desktop and mobile applications.
  • Familiarity with common stacks
  • Knowledge of multiple front-end languages and libraries (e.g. HTML/ CSS (including Sass), JavaScript ), XML, etc.).
  • Knowledge of multiple back-end languages (e.g. C#, Java, Python) and JavaScript frameworks (e.g. , Angular and React).
  • Familiarity with database technologies (e.g. MySQL, SQL Server, MongoDB, and Amazon DynamoDB), web servers (e.g. IIS, Apache) and UI/UX design frameworks.
  • Familiarity with cloud services (AWS and Azure), including managing existing environments, development, and deployment of new environments.
  • Familiarity with continuous integration (CI) and continuous delivery (CD) practices and tools.
  • Experience with development using Integrated Development Environments (IDE), like Visual Studio, Visual Studio Code & Android Studio.
  • Knowledge of data modeling, normalization, indexing and optimization for RDS and NoSQL
  • Excellent communication and teamwork skills.
  • Great attention to detail
  • Strong organizational and project management skills. IT Senior Software Developer Additional Skills
  • Professional certification in cloud services including designing, development, and deployment specialties (e.g. AWS Certified Solutions Architect, AWS Certified DevOps Engineer, etc.).
  • Familiarity with AWS Amplify, and serverless technologies.
  • Good knowledge of development, validation, testing and deployment, for Single Page Applications (SPA), and Server Side Rendered (SSR).
  • Experience with media streaming, including management of streaming servers and configuration & maintenance of streamers.
  • Familiarity of implementing Single Page Applications (SPA) in .Net Core environment is a plus. Familiarity with cross-platform mobile development using React Native or Flutter is a plus.
  • Knowledge of data modeling, normalization, indexing and optimization for RDS and NoSQL
  • Excellent communication and teamwork skills.
  • Great attention to detail
  • Strong organizational and project management skills.
  • .NET MVC web developer.
  • Experience working with MS SQL server.
  • Familiarity with the .NET framework
  • Solid programming experience in ASP.Net, MVC, C#, AJAX, jQuery.
  • Proficient in HTML5, CSS, JavaScript, XML.
  • E-services developing.
  • Project documentation skills.
Is this job a match or a miss?
This advertiser has chosen not to accept applicants from your region.

full stack developer

BHD8000 - BHD12000 Y TAM-C Solutions

Posted today

Job Viewed

Tap Again To Close

Job Description

Company Description

TAM-C Solutions empowers clients with actionable intelligence to enable business operations in a risk-acceptable environment. We leverage our expertise to provide innovative solutions that enhance decision-making and create value for our clients. Our commitment to delivering exceptional intelligence services ensures our clients operate effectively and safely.

Role Description

This is a full-time on-site role located in Manama for a Full Stack Developer. The Full Stack Developer will be responsible for designing and developing front-end and back-end web applications, collaborating with the development team to create robust software solutions, and ensuring the performance and reliability of applications. This role also involves troubleshooting and debugging applications, maintaining code quality, and participating in the entire software development lifecycle.

Qualifications

  • Experience in Front-End Development and Cascading Style Sheets (CSS)
  • Proficiency in Back-End Web Development and Software Development
  • Expertise in Full-Stack Development
  • Knowledge of best practices and industry standards in web development
  • Strong problem-solving skills and attention to detail
  • Ability to work collaboratively in a team environment
  • Bachelor's degree in Computer Science, Information Technology, or a related field is preferred
  • Experience with Agile development methodologies is a plus
Is this job a match or a miss?
This advertiser has chosen not to accept applicants from your region.

Full Stack developer

BHD30000 - BHD60000 Y VAM SYSTEMS

Posted today

Job Viewed

Tap Again To Close

Job Description

Job Description

VAM Systems is currently looking for Full Stack developer for our Bahrain operations with the following skillsets & terms and conditions:

Skills:

  • General knowledge on AWS and Microsoft Azure infrastructure and development
  • AI Services Expertise: Proficiency with AI services from Microsoft Azure (e.g., Azure OpenAI Service) and AWS (e.g., Amazon Bedrock), and Prompt Engineering.
  • AWS Serverless Development: Experience in building solutions using AWS Serverless frameworks, such as API Gateway, Lambda (Python/NodeJS), DynamoDB, OpenSearch, and S3.
  • Microsoft Power Apps/Automate: Skill in creating automated workflows using Microsoft Power Automate.
  • Data Analysis and Integration: Ability to analyze data using different tools and technologies, such as Amazon Redshift, Microsoft Graph API, AWS Glue, MS Power BI, and Amazon Athena, and develop integration solutions involving APIs.
  • Infrastructure as Code and CI/CD: Familiarity with AWS CloudFormation and experience with CI/CD pipelines using GitHub, AWS Code Pipeline, and AWS Code Build.

Terms and conditions

Joining time frame: days)

Is this job a match or a miss?
This advertiser has chosen not to accept applicants from your region.

Full-stack Developer

BHD40000 - BHD60000 Y Beyond Catering Boutique

Posted today

Job Viewed

Tap Again To Close

Job Description

Company Description

Beyond Catering Boutique is a Bahrain-based culinary destination offering premium Mediterranean cuisine, elegant catering services, and artisanal baked goods. With over a decade of experience, Beyond Catering Boutique brings unforgettable flavors and moments to life. We pride ourselves on our dedication to quality and exceptional customer service.

Role Description

This is a full-time, on-site role for a Full-Stack Developer located in Zayed town. The Full-Stack Developer will be responsible for both back-end and front-end web development, ensuring smooth functionality and user experience. Daily tasks will include software development, maintaining and optimizing web applications, and collaborating with other team members to meet project goals and deadlines.

Qualifications

  • Back-End Web Development and Full-Stack Development skills
  • Front-End Development and Cascading Style Sheets (CSS) skills
  • Proficiency in Software Development
  • Strong problem-solving and analytical skills
  • Excellent verbal and written communication skills
  • Ability to work effectively in a team and independently
  • Bachelor's degree or equivalent experience in Computer Science, Information Technology, or related field
Is this job a match or a miss?
This advertiser has chosen not to accept applicants from your region.

Full Stack Developer

BHD8000 - BHD12000 Y VAM Systems

Posted today

Job Viewed

Tap Again To Close

Job Description

Company Description
Job Description

VAM Systems
is currently looking for
Full Stack Developer
for our
Bahrain
operations with the following skillsets & terms and conditions:

Skills

  • Expertise in low-code/no-code platforms and proven experience working in an AWS environment, or alternatively, a full-stack developer.
  • Should also have knowledge of Drupal, EKS environment, and Mendix.

Terms and conditions
Joining time frame: days)
Additional Information

Terms and conditions:
Joining time frame:
maximum 4 weeks

Is this job a match or a miss?
This advertiser has chosen not to accept applicants from your region.

Full Stack Developer

BHD104000 - BHD130878 Y VAM SYSTEMS

Posted today

Job Viewed

Tap Again To Close

Job Description

Job Description

VAM Systems is currently looking for Full Stack Developer for our Bahrain operations with the following skillsets & terms and conditions:

Skills

  • Expertise in low-code/no-code platforms and proven experience working in an AWS environment, or alternatively, a full-stack developer.
  • Should also have knowledge of Drupal, EKS environment, and Mendix.

Terms and conditions

Joining time frame: days)

Is this job a match or a miss?
This advertiser has chosen not to accept applicants from your region.

Full Stack Developer

BHD40000 - BHD60000 Y VAM Systems

Posted today

Job Viewed

Tap Again To Close

Job Description

Job Description
VAM Systems
is currently looking for
Full Stack Developer
for our
Bahrain
operations with the following skillsets & terms and conditions:

Skills

  • Expertise in low-code/no-code platforms and proven experience working in an AWS environment, or alternatively, a full-stack developer.
  • Should also have knowledge of Drupal, EKS environment, and Mendix.

Terms and conditions
Joining time frame: days)

Is this job a match or a miss?
This advertiser has chosen not to accept applicants from your region.
Be The First To Know

About the latest Front end backend Jobs in Bahrain !

Full Stack Developer

BHD80000 - BHD120000 Y VAM SYSTEMS

Posted today

Job Viewed

Tap Again To Close

Job Description

Company Description Job Description

VAM Systems is currently looking for Full Stack Developer for our Bahrain operations with the following skillsets & terms and conditions:

Skills

  • Expertise in low-code/no-code platforms and proven experience working in an AWS environment, or alternatively, a full-stack developer.
  • Should also have knowledge of Drupal, EKS environment, and Mendix.

Terms and conditions

Joining time frame: days)

Additional Information

Terms and conditions:

Joining time frame: maximum 4 weeks

Is this job a match or a miss?
This advertiser has chosen not to accept applicants from your region.

Full Stack Developer

7002 Halat Seltah, Muharraq BHD40000 Annually WhatJobs

Posted 17 days ago

Job Viewed

Tap Again To Close

Job Description

full-time
Our client is seeking a talented and versatile Full Stack Developer to join their dynamic technology team. This role is based in Jidhafs, Capital, BH , and offers a hybrid work model, combining the benefits of in-office collaboration with remote flexibility. You will be responsible for developing and maintaining both front-end and back-end components of our web applications, ensuring seamless user experiences and robust system performance.

Key responsibilities include designing and implementing user interfaces using modern JavaScript frameworks (e.g., React, Angular, Vue.js), developing server-side logic and APIs using languages such as Python, Node.js, or Java, and managing database interactions (SQL and NoSQL). You will work closely with designers, product managers, and other developers to deliver high-quality software solutions. The ideal candidate will have a strong understanding of the full software development lifecycle, with proven experience in both front-end and back-end development. Proficiency in HTML, CSS, JavaScript, and at least one major front-end framework is required. Experience with server-side technologies, RESTful APIs, and database design is also essential. Familiarity with version control systems (e.g., Git) and agile development methodologies is expected. We are looking for a proactive individual with excellent problem-solving skills, a keen eye for detail, and a passion for building innovative and user-friendly applications. This is an excellent opportunity to grow your skills and contribute to exciting projects in a collaborative team environment.
Is this job a match or a miss?
This advertiser has chosen not to accept applicants from your region.

Full Stack Developer

2001 Manama, Capital BHD60000 Annually WhatJobs

Posted 21 days ago

Job Viewed

Tap Again To Close

Job Description

full-time
Our client is seeking a talented and versatile Full Stack Developer to contribute to the design, development, and implementation of web applications. This role involves working on both front-end and back-end components, ensuring a seamless and engaging user experience. You will be responsible for writing clean, efficient code, developing responsive user interfaces, and building robust server-side logic. The ideal candidate possesses a strong understanding of modern web technologies, databases, and API development. You will collaborate closely with designers, product managers, and other developers to translate requirements into functional and scalable solutions. This position requires a proactive approach to problem-solving, a commitment to best practices in software development, and a passion for creating high-quality web applications. We are looking for an individual who can contribute effectively in a team environment and is eager to learn and adapt to new technologies. The role is based in **Manama, Capital, BH**, with a hybrid work arrangement offering a blend of office and remote work.

Key Responsibilities:
  • Develop and maintain front-end components using modern JavaScript frameworks (e.g., React, Angular, Vue.js).
  • Build and manage back-end services and APIs using languages like Node.js, Python, or Java.
  • Design and implement database schemas and manage database interactions (e.g., SQL, NoSQL).
  • Ensure the responsiveness and performance of applications across various devices and browsers.
  • Collaborate with UI/UX designers to translate visual concepts into functional interfaces.
  • Write clean, maintainable, and well-documented code.
  • Participate in code reviews and provide constructive feedback.
  • Troubleshoot, debug, and resolve software defects.
  • Contribute to architectural discussions and technical decision-making.
  • Stay updated with emerging web development trends and technologies.
Qualifications:
  • Bachelor's degree in Computer Science, Engineering, or a related field, or equivalent practical experience.
  • Proven experience as a Full Stack Developer or in a similar role.
  • Proficiency in front-end technologies (HTML, CSS, JavaScript) and frameworks.
  • Strong experience with back-end development languages and frameworks.
  • Solid understanding of database systems (relational and NoSQL).
  • Experience with RESTful API design and implementation.
  • Familiarity with version control systems (e.g., Git).
  • Excellent problem-solving and analytical skills.
  • Good communication and collaboration abilities.
Is this job a match or a miss?
This advertiser has chosen not to accept applicants from your region.
 

Nearby Locations

Other Jobs Near Me

Industry

  1. request_quote Accounting
  2. work Administrative
  3. eco Agriculture Forestry
  4. smart_toy AI & Emerging Technologies
  5. school Apprenticeships & Trainee
  6. apartment Architecture
  7. palette Arts & Entertainment
  8. directions_car Automotive
  9. flight_takeoff Aviation
  10. account_balance Banking & Finance
  11. local_florist Beauty & Wellness
  12. restaurant Catering
  13. volunteer_activism Charity & Voluntary
  14. science Chemical Engineering
  15. child_friendly Childcare
  16. foundation Civil Engineering
  17. clean_hands Cleaning & Sanitation
  18. diversity_3 Community & Social Care
  19. construction Construction
  20. brush Creative & Digital
  21. currency_bitcoin Crypto & Blockchain
  22. support_agent Customer Service & Helpdesk
  23. medical_services Dental
  24. medical_services Driving & Transport
  25. medical_services E Commerce & Social Media
  26. school Education & Teaching
  27. electrical_services Electrical Engineering
  28. bolt Energy
  29. local_mall Fmcg
  30. gavel Government & Non Profit
  31. emoji_events Graduate
  32. health_and_safety Healthcare
  33. beach_access Hospitality & Tourism
  34. groups Human Resources
  35. precision_manufacturing Industrial Engineering
  36. security Information Security
  37. handyman Installation & Maintenance
  38. policy Insurance
  39. code IT & Software
  40. gavel Legal
  41. sports_soccer Leisure & Sports
  42. inventory_2 Logistics & Warehousing
  43. supervisor_account Management
  44. supervisor_account Management Consultancy
  45. supervisor_account Manufacturing & Production
  46. campaign Marketing
  47. build Mechanical Engineering
  48. perm_media Media & PR
  49. local_hospital Medical
  50. local_hospital Military & Public Safety
  51. local_hospital Mining
  52. medical_services Nursing
  53. local_gas_station Oil & Gas
  54. biotech Pharmaceutical
  55. checklist_rtl Project Management
  56. shopping_bag Purchasing
  57. home_work Real Estate
  58. person_search Recruitment Consultancy
  59. store Retail
  60. point_of_sale Sales
  61. science Scientific Research & Development
  62. wifi Telecoms
  63. psychology Therapy
  64. pets Veterinary
View All Front End Backend Jobs